The importance of evaluating “ethos”: What is the nature of institutional ‘experienced’ ethos and how can it be improved?

January 22, 2022 @ 3:00 PM

Peter Burden

A strong and vital school ethos has the potential to raise the levels of students’ school engagement. Yet what is “ethos”? It can be described as institutional “core values, attitudes, beliefs and culture”, or, more simply, the welcome of the office staff, the positive attitudes of teachers and students, or as a “subliminal smile index.”

I will report on a new adaption of a Scottish Government initiative in my university to investigate “intended” and “experiential” ethos. My findings may not be fully generalizable, but should be a springboard for discussion about ethos where you work, whether in a high school, language school or a tertiary establishment.
